Company search:
BilbaoLead generation and sales prospecting made easy
Address: Spain, Basque Country, Bilbao
Address: Spain, Basque Country, Bilbao
Address: Spain, Basque Country, Bilbao
Address: Spain, Basque Country, Bilbao
Address: Spain, Basque Country, Bilbao
Address: Spain, Basque Country, Bilbao
Address: Spain, Basque Country, Bilbao
Address: Spain, Basque Country, Bilbao
Address: Spain, Basque Country, Bilbao
Address: Spain, Basque Country, Bilbao
Address: Spain, Basque Country, Bilbao
Address: Spain, Basque Country, Bilbao
Address: Spain, Basque Country, Bilbao
Address: Spain, Basque Country, Bilbao
Address: Spain, Basque Country, Bilbao
Address: Spain, Basque Country, Bilbao
Address: Spain, Basque Country, Bilbao
Address: Spain, Basque Country, Bilbao
Address: Spain, Basque Country, Bilbao
Address: Spain, Basque Country, Bilbao